Blockscout
Conduit rollups come with the option to enable the Blockscout block explorer whenever you need it. You can turn it on at any time from the settings page.
Enable Blockscout
Blockscout can be enabled at any time from the Settings page of your Rollup.
Sign In
Log in to the Conduit app .
Access Settings
Navigate to the Rollups
page and select your rollup, from the sidebar click Settings
. Scroll down to the Block explorer
section.
Enable Blockscout
Click the switch to enable Blockscout. It may take some time for Blockscout to be ready on your rollup.
Note: Enabling Blockscout will require indexing your chain, which may take some time depending on the size of the state. If Blockscout seems to be taking unusually long to start, or if you encounter any issues, please contact support .
Disable Blockscout
Blockscout can be disabled at any time if your chain no longer needs it or if you prefer to use an external block explorer. Disabling Blockscout helps reduce resource usage and keep your infrastructure lean.
Sign In
Log in to the Conduit app .
Access Settings
Navigate to the Rollups
page and select your rollup, from the sidebar click Settings
. Scroll down to the Block explorer
section.
Disable Blockscout
Click the switch to enable Blockscout. You will be prompted to confirm by typing disable blockscout
in the dialog. It may take some time for Blockscout to fully spin down for your rollup.
Note: When Blockscout is disabled no data will be lost. A snapshot of the current state will be saved and when Blockscout is enabled again it will re-index the chain from where it left off. If anything seems wrong after re-enabling Blockscout contact support .
